I have a little problem trying to determine what the real color should be on the old Winchesters. I have a couple that have a real blue tint and some that look more black than blue. Did Winchester have a different process at different times that would give a more blue color or does the blue just go black or darker after a period of time?
I have taken the forearm off and found a more blue tint there but no real break point where the barrel changes color it just gets darker.

    James,

    My previous response was intended to answer the original question (which did not specify a single model). I quoted your reply because you mentioned my name. Truth be told, dodge69's query originated from a question he had about the finish on a Model 1892 (in his personal email to me).

    In answer to your separate question about the Model 1890 finish, "early" specimens were solid frames and were case color finished. None of the true "early" production Model 1890s (all of the First models, and a substantial number of the Second models) were machine blued. Late in the year 1901 (what I consider "mid" production), Winchester ceased case color finishing and began charcoal bluing the entire receiver group assembly and assundry parts as separate pieces. Sometime very near 1920, they switched to carbonia (machine) bluing. From late 1901 through early 1939, the bluing formula was changed (tweaked) at least several times.

    James,

    I do not have a specific reference... it is simply something that I have learned through observation and lots of discussions with the fellows who are in that business.

    That stated, if Ned truly believes that charcoal bluing and carbonia (machine) bluing are the same thing, then he did indeed get it wrong. The carbonia bluing process was the source of the notorious "flaking" Winchesters, and it started after WW I. I suspect that Ned did not spend much (if any) time researching that aspect of the Model 1890 production. While his books are superb reference documents (and I highly recommend them to anyone who wants to collect the slide-action .22 rifles), he does have some missing information, and a few minor mistakes.

    I personally can not remember ever seeing a pre-WW I Winchester that exhibited the same "flaking" issue that the post-WW I Winchesters routinely have. I would like to see such an example (if it exists). In regards to the "high nickel content", that has been proven (by a well known Winchester restoration expert) to not be the actual case. He had several poor condition receiver frames sent out and tested for alloy content, and found that there was no appreciable difference in the alloy over a 30-year span (1900 - 1930). The only thing that changed during that timeframe was the type of bluing formula that Winchester used. I can not speak with authority on when exactly Winchester began using the Carbonia bluing on all of the various models. However, and based on persoanl observation, for the models that I personally collect and survey, the flaking issue did not begin until WW I was nearly over. For the Model 1894, I have surveyed several thousand pre-WW I specimens, and none of them had the flaking issue that the post-WW I through 1938 Model 94s have.

    So, and in summary, there are a number of instances were I do not agree with Ned or Bob.
